Strengthening Play-Based Learning, Understanding Play Pedagogies, and Working on Play Skills.
The main objective of this professional development course is to strengthen Early Childhood Educators' understanding of play-based learning and play pedagogies that reflect best practices in British Columbia. By integrating play-based learning, inquiry-based curriculum, and trauma-informed care, Ana hopes to support educators and teachers in creating inclusive and nurturing classroom environments that foster children's learning, curiosity, social-emotional growth, and resilience.
Outcomes for this Professional Development Course:
- Gain a deeper understanding of play-based learning and inquiry-based curriculum.
- Gain a deeper understanding of inclusive practices and trauma-informed care.
- Foster a sense of community and appreciation among educators in the group.
- Get an overview of the BC Behaviours in the Early Years Position Statement.
- Get an overview of the BC Play Today handbook and the BC Early Learning Framework.
Topics in this course:
- Exploring Our Image of the Child, Educator and Learning
- Cultivating Exploration and Self-Expression
- Exploring Pathways to Play and Stages of Play with Infants/Toddlers and Preschool-Age Children
- Making the Most of Play: How to be a Play Partner
- A Trauma-Informed Approach to Honoring Play
- Play Partnering Outside of Your Comfort Zone: Honouring All Types of Play
- Growing Gardens with Young Children
- Enhancing Play Relationships & Pro-social Learning
